Description: The Katyn Memorial NJ is a powerful and solemn tribute dedicated to the victims of the Katyn Massacre, a tragic event in which thousands of Polish officers were systematically executed by the Soviet secret police during World War II. Located in Exchange Place in Jersey City, the memorial consists of a poignant bronze sculpture depicting a Polish soldier bound and gagged, symbolizing the oppression and loss suffered during this atrocity. The memorial serves as a reminder of the importance of honoring and preserving the memory of those who perished, as well as a symbol of solidarity and resilience for the Polish community in New Jersey.
